Debenhams

Debenhams is one of the most famous department store chains in the United Kingdom, was founded in 1778. It was founded in 1778 and has a rich history of fashion and selling. In 1998, the company was able to regain its independence after it was "demerged" by Burton Group plc. However the company has had a difficult time to compete with other large retailers such as John Lewis, Topshop and BHS.

John Lewis

John Lewis is a premium retail chain that features department stores as well as Waitrose supermarkets. It provides a unique shopping experience and products that meet the highest standards of quality and value. It is also famous for its captivating Christmas advertisements and outstanding customer service.

Its reputation as an innovative retailer is founded on the fundamentals of the business entrepreneur Spedan Lewis, who created the first trust settlement in 1909 to share profits with employees in 1909. The company has been founded on this method, which is known as Partner Choice for more than 100 years.

The redesign of John Lewis and Waitrose aims to strengthen the ethos of the company and to show that the customers are the main focus. The brand also has a new creative campaign with the hashtag #wearepartners. This will be displayed in the store's signage as well on trolleys and lorries.
